Gene Editing Market Size To Reach $18.55 Billion By 2033

January 2026 | Report Format: Electronic (PDF)

Gene Editing Market Growth & Trends

The global gene editing market size is projected to reach USD 18.55 billion by 2033, growing at a CAGR of 15.71% from 2026 to 2033, according to a new report by Grand View Research, Inc. The market is experiencing robust growth, driven by increasing demand for precision therapies, functional genomics research, and advanced disease modeling.

A robust academic and research ecosystem, together with leading biotech and pharma companies, drives innovation in gene editing. Biopharma firms, CROs, and academic institutions are increasingly using gene editing across discovery, preclinical, and therapeutic applications, while the growing pipeline of gene and cellular therapies is boosting demand for precise, scalable, and standardized platforms.

Rising cross-sector partnerships, R&D investment, and supportive regulations are driving the growth of gene editing across therapeutic, research, and diagnostic applications. Strategic collaborations, service outsourcing, and ongoing innovation reinforce its role as a key enabler of precision and transformative impact in life sciences and healthcare.

An emerging opportunity in the gene editing industry lies in the ability to monetize capabilities independently of therapy approvals. As gene-editing programs grow in number and complexity, developers increasingly rely on external partners for contract gene-editing services, GMP manufacturing, assay development, and regulatory support. These activities are no longer ancillary but have become core operational requirements for advancing programs toward the clinic. This structural dependence enables specialized providers to generate revenue across multiple customer programs simultaneously, positioning non-therapy offerings as scalable commercial assets rather than support functions.

From a strategic and financial standpoint, non-therapeutic revenue streams offer more predictable, resilient income profiles than traditional drug development. Services such as GMP-grade enzyme production, vector manufacturing, quality testing, and regulatory documentation are required repeatedly across development stages and across multiple indications. This creates recurring demand and long-term contractual relationships, thereby reducing exposure to single-asset clinical risk. Additionally, service providers often integrate deeply into client workflows, increasing switching costs and strengthening customer retention. As a result, tools and services companies benefit from improved revenue visibility, higher utilization rates, and greater attractiveness to strategic investors and pharmaceutical partners.

Gene Editing Market Report Highlights

  • By product & service, the reagents and consumables segment accounted for the largest market share of 59.35% in 2025, driven by the growing adoption of gene editing technologies, increasing demand for standardized and high-quality reagents, and the expanding number of research and clinical applications in genomics, cell therapy, and precision medicine.

  • By technology, the CRISPR-Cas system dominated the market in 2025 with a 75.32% share, due to its high precision, efficiency, and broad applicability across research and therapeutic areas.

  • By end-user, biotechnology and pharmaceutical companies held the largest market share in 2025 at 51.79%, driven by extensive adoption of gene editing for drug discovery, development, and therapeutic applications.
